Update panoptes-client (PJC) to 5.6.2 / fix #7111
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
PR Overview
Staging branch URL: https://pr-7111.pfe-preview.zooniverse.org
Related: #7066
This PR bumps PJC to 5.6.2, which includes a fix to responses on Talk posts going nuts on occasion.
Turns out that, while PJC was correctly updated with the fix, PFE wasn't updated with the latest version of PJC.
Note: this is more targeted than #7109, and only intends to fix the Talk issue.
Testing
Compare: https://www.zooniverse.org/talk/search?page=3&query=depression
With: https://pr-7111.pfe-preview.zooniverse.org/talk/search?page=3&query=depression&env=production
The the second link should display all talk posts correctly.
Also, baseline tests: ensure you can login/logout, view the Projects page, view a random project, and submit a Classification.
Status
Ready for review. Reviewer, please merge & deploy if everything looks good.